Met with operator, Chris Crawford, at the main office to discuss the water system.
The water system consists of a 5 micron filter --> UV --> Sock Filter --> Heavy Metal (Metsorb) --> water softener --> Chlorination --> mixing
Chlorine residuals are monitored and recorded daily
Only 6 samples submitted in 2018 on 3 separate occasions - this must be improved.
Things required from VCH:
1. An updated emergency response and contingency plan as there were recent staff changes within VCH. A template will be emailed to the operator.
2. An annual report completed by June 2019. A template will be emailed to the operator.
3. A full chemical analysis on the well water to be conducted in 2019.
4. For Lafarge to come up with a way to increase sampling frequency for 2019. Suggestions have been made to get in touch with other Texada water operators who are bringing samples over already.
